jQuery 是一款非常实用的 JavaScript 库,用于简化 HTML 文档的遍历和操作、事件处理、动画效果以及 Ajax 操作。在开发网站和 web 应用程序时,jQuery 能够帮助我们提高生产效率,减少重复劳动。其中,jQuery 验证信用卡是一个非常实用的功能,它可以帮助我们检查用户输入的信用卡信息是否符合规范。
// jQuery 验证信用卡 $(document).ready(function() { $("#credit-card-number").keyup(function() { var cardNumber = $(this).val(); // 正则表达式匹配信用卡号码 if (/^(4|5|6)\d{15}$/.test(cardNumber)) { $("#credit-card-info").html("这是一个有效的信用卡号码"); } else { $("#credit-card-info").html("请输入有效的信用卡号码"); } }); });
在上面的代码中,我们获取了用户输入的信用卡号码,并使用正则表达式进行匹配。如果匹配成功,则表示输入的信用卡号码是有效的,我们可以通过 jQuery 操作 DOM 元素,向用户提示“这是一个有效的信用卡号码”。否则,我们会提示用户“请输入有效的信用卡号码”。
需要注意的是,以上只是一个简单的例子,实际开发中我们还需要对用户输入的其它信用卡信息进行验证,比如 CVV 码、过期日期等。同时,也需要考虑到用户可能会恶意攻击,向系统提交错误的信息,因此我们需要加入额外的防御措施,比如对信用卡号码进行加密处理,以保障用户信息的安全。总之,jQuery 验证信用卡虽然简单,但是需要我们在开发时花费一定的心思和时间。